3. IMPORTANT ADVICE

• Before using your appliance for the first
time, read the following instructions
carefully and keep them for future
reference. Keep this manual throughout
the entire working life of the appliance.
• Make sure that the mains voltage in your
home corresponds to that indicated on
the appliance. Only connect the appliance
to an AC power supply.
• The electrical safety of your appliance
is only guaranteed if it is connected to
an efficient earth installation. If in doubt,
contact a qualified professional.
• The appliance is designed for domestic
use only. Any other use is considered
unsuitable and therefore dangerous.
• In order to avoid electric shocks, do not
submerge the connection base, cable or
plug in water or any other liquid.

• Only use the kettle with the connection
base provided. Do not use any other type
of connection.
• Do not leave the appliance on
unattended. Keep out of the reach of
children. Individuals suffering from motor
system impairments should not be
permitted to use the appliance.
• Unplug the base from the mains when
not in use, before connecting or removing
the kettle and before cleaning.
• Do not leave the appliance exposed to
the elements (rain, sun, frost, etc.).
• Do not use the appliance or place any
part of it on or near hot surfaces (cooker
hobs, ovens, etc.).
• If, for any reason, the appliance stops
working, contact an authorised Technical
Assistance Centre.
• If the cable becomes damaged, have
it replaced by an authorised Technical
Assistance Centre.
• Never use any electrical appliance if
the cable or plug are damaged, if it is
not working properly or if it has been
damaged in any way. Take the appliance
to an authorised Technical Assistance
Centre for examination and/or repair.
• Avoid contact with the steam that is
released from the spout when the water
boils. Be especially careful to avoid
burning yourself with the steam when
removing the kettle's lid.
• Do not fill the kettle above the "MAX
1.7L" indication, to prevent overflow
when it starts boiling.
• Do not use the kettle with the water level
below "0.7L".
• CAUTION: Be careful when opening
the lid. This product generates heat
and steam at a high temperature which
will escape immediately once the lid is
opened. Avoid touching hot surfaces; use
the cold-touch handles.
• CAUTION: : Do not use the product on a
sloping surface; do not use it unless the
element is totally covered in water; do not
move the product when it is SWITCHED
ON. The kettle can be dangerous if these
precautions are not taken.
• WARNING: If the kettle is too full, the
boiling water may splash out.
